Kosovo PM Albin Kurti wins election

Kosovo’s ruling Self-Determination (VVL) party, led by PM Albin Kurti, won the general election with 41.3% of the vote but will need a coalition partner.

Kurti’s pro-Albanian nationalism has strained ties with the U.S. and EU, especially over policies affecting Kosovo’s Serb minority.

His refusal to grant Serb-majority areas autonomy led to EU aid cuts and stalled Kosovo’s EU membership bid.

U.S. relations have also soured, with Trump’s administration freezing aid and envoy Richard Grenell calling Kurti untrustworthy, Politico has reported.

Despite international pressure, Kurti remains defiant, vowing not to compromise on Kosovo’s sovereignty.
